travelling in Italy during Easter

We will be in Italy (Rome and Umbria) the week before and including Easter 2005 and I am wondering how the holiday will impact our plans. Are there closings or other occurrences that we should be aware of?

It would probably be very interesting to visit some town known for its Holy Week processions on the Thursday or Friday before Easter. I'm aware of several towns and cities in Sicily that are known to have particularly interesting ones, with ancient folk traditions mixed in with the religious, but there may be some good ones in Umbria, too.

I've been in Rome a few times at during Holy Week and think it's a great time to be there. When we were in Bevagna last October, a sacristan in one of the churches showed us the life-size figures of Christ and the Virgin Mary that are carried during the procession during Holy Week. Unfortunately, I don't know which day the procession occurs.
